Pizza with Parma ham, burrata, and pesto

Pizza with Parma ham, burrata, and pesto

You can never go wrong with salty Parma ham, creamy burrata, and fresh pesto. Here, it works fantastically well with the classic combination of tomato sauce and mozzarella typical of a classic pizza.

If you like, you can try different types of ham or perhaps experiment with a walnut pesto instead - the variations are many, so just get started and find your favorite.

Instructions

Spread the pizza sauce over the pizza base and distribute the mozzarella on top.

Bake the pizza on a baking steel until the base is crispy and has brown spots on the edges.

Arrange the Parma ham on the warm pizza, leaving the center empty.

Halve your burrata and place one half in the empty center.

Spread pesto around the pizza and garnish with basil.

Serve immediately.
